Alejandro Aguilar Durango, Colorado Obituary

Alejandro Aguilar

Alejandro Eloy "Lloyd" Aguilar of Ignacio passed away May 29th, 2015. He was 87. Lloyd was born August 14th, 1927, in Cibolla, NM, to Felix and Bernardita Aguilar. He grew up in Cibolla. He moved to the Arboles, Colo and Rosa, NM area which is where he met Delphia Garcia. They moved to Silverton where he worked in the silver mines. Next they relocated to Durango and he worked as a logger. Lloyd worked in numerous jobs to support his family in the Durango area. He was well known and well regarded by his co-workers, and peers. In his youth, Lloyd was a talented, golden glove boxer. He enjoyed watching sports, especially baseball. For the past 20 years, he and his son, Angelo have lived in Oxford, Colorado where he enjoyed working the property, and spending time with his family and grandchildren. Lloyd is survived by his sons: Angelo, Louis, and Bernie; daughters: Yolanda, Cynthia, Brenda, Loretta, and Roberta; his wife: Delphia; his sister: Mary Chavez; and numerous grandchildren, great-grandchildren, extended family and friends. He is preceded in death by his parents, a brother: Raymond; sister: Florence Seipel; and son: Edward "Bardo" Aguilar. A rosary will be recited on Thursday, June 4, 2015 at 7:00 p.m. at Sacred Heart Catholic Church in Durango. The Mass of Christian Burial will be held at 10:30am, Friday, June 5th, also at Sacred Heart; Burial will follow at Greenmount Cemetery.
